Portrait or Claudine van Rooyen (born in 1712), Wife is a painting painted by Hieronymus van der Mij. Furthermore, the artwork is part of the Rijksmuseum's art collection. Portrait of Claudine van Royen, wife of Pieter Berkhout. Knee length, standing beside a large vase, left a garden with a fountain and pond.
